Dark circles under the eyes; dullness around the eyes.
____The number one problem around the eyes, leading many to be mistaken for a "panda," can be caused by various factors. These include genetics, often present from childhood, or lifestyle habits such as sleep deprivation, insufficient rest, stress, heavy smoking, or habitually rubbing the eyes forcefully. These factors impair blood circulation around the eyes, causing veins to dilate and capillaries to become fragile. Blood pools and leaks out, resulting in dark circles around the eyes.
____Or it could be due to an excessive accumulation of melanin pigment in the epidermis, which is often seen with increasing age or in cases of allergies.

- Injecting filler under the eyes
Under-eye filler injections involve injecting hyaluronic acid into the area under the eyes. The filler helps absorb and retain water in the surrounding area, increasing hydration and plumping the skin. This can address issues that make you look tired, worn out, and older than your age due to various factors such as lack of sleep, allergies, or genetics, resulting in a brighter, more vibrant appearance.
____As we age, the production of collagen, elastin, and hyaluronic acid gradually decreases. This is especially true for the delicate skin around the eyes, where wrinkles tend to appear faster, including wrinkles around the eyes, under-eye wrinkles, and crow's feet.
____In addition, there are other triggers that can accelerate wrinkle formation, including frequent sleep deprivation, insufficient rest, improper eye area cleansing, facial expressions involving muscle movement such as smiling and laughing, squinting in bright sunlight, or regular smoking. All of these are contributing factors that can accelerate wrinkle aging.
What are some ways to treat wrinkles around the eyes?
- Botox injection
Botox is used to correct and reduce wrinkles caused by muscle contractions, such as wrinkles around the eyes or crow's feet from smiling or laughing. Botox works by preventing the release of neurotransmitters to the muscles. When the muscles relax, the skin surface becomes smoother and tighter. Wrinkles begin to disappear within 5-7 days and the effects last for 4-6 months.
- Filler injection
Use fillers (hyaluronic acid-based dermal fillers) with fine, small molecules to help improve skin quality, reduce wrinkles, and make the skin look fuller, more radiant, and supple. They can also help tighten pores and create a smoother complexion.
- Treatment involves using RF and ultrasound waves.
Radiofrequency (RF) and ultrasound treatments are an alternative for treating wrinkles around the eyes. They can be used alone or in combination with other treatments such as lasers, Botox, or fillers for even better results. RF and ultrasound stimulate the skin to produce new collagen, resulting in plumper skin and a reduction in wrinkles. Technologies using RF include Thermage, while those using ultrasound include Ulthera and Hifu.
____Puffy under-eye bags can significantly affect many people's self-confidence, and this problem can even occur at a young age. These bags appear as puffiness along the lower eyelids, making the face look tired, worn out, and older than one's actual age.
____Under-eye bags can be caused by various factors, including genetics, excess fat under the eyes, fluid retention in the fat pockets, and aging. As the skin sags, the fat under the eyes may shift, creating sagging bags. Lifestyle habits such as insufficient sleep, excessive eye strain, rubbing the eyes, and heavy alcohol consumption can also contribute to puffy under-eye bags.
What are some ways to treat puffy under-eye bags?
- Injecting filler under the eyes
This treatment is used to correct under-eye bags caused by bone resorption under the eyes as we age. When the bone recedes, the skin around the eyes becomes saggy and puffy. The treatment involves injecting filler into the sunken bone layer under the eyes. As the skin returns to its original position, the under-eye bags are reduced.
- Treatment using RF waves.
Radio frequency treatments, such as Thermage technology, can help reduce under-eye bags by emitting RF waves to the skin around the eyes. This causes the fat bags under the eyes to shrink and also relaxes the upper layer of skin, making the skin under the eyes appear smoother.
- Eyelid bag removal surgery
If the problem of under-eye bags is severe, your doctor may consider surgical removal. Currently, there are both conventional and laser surgeries available. The laser method is suitable for under-eye bags accompanied by significant eyelid sagging, in which case the excess sagging skin needs to be removed.
- Under-eye fat removal
This is another surgical method, but with a smaller incision. The fat under the eyes is suctioned out from inside the eyelid. This method can permanently remove under-eye bags, but it is not suitable for cases of severe under-eye sagging.
____Deep under-eye wrinkles often occur with age, resulting from orbital bone collapse, loss of fat and muscle mass, and loss of collagen and elastin. This creates sunken or hollow-eye areas, making you look older.
What are some ways to treat deep wrinkles under the eyes?
- Injecting filler under the eyes
This involves injecting filler into the sunken bone layer under the eyes. The advantages of under-eye filler injections are that the results are immediate, there is no surgery or downtime, and adjustments or corrections can be made immediately. When combined with other procedures such as skin resurfacing lasers or other lifting innovations, the results will last even longer.
- Fat injection under the eyes
In this method, the doctor uses the patient's own fat, extracted from the abdomen or thighs, then processed to separate the fat for injection under the eyes. The advantage is that it is safe because there are no foreign substances. The disadvantages are that it may not be effective on the first injection, and there is a risk of injecting in the wrong location and resulting in an uneven appearance if the doctor is not sufficiently experienced.
____Drooping and sagging eyelids are often caused by aging, leading to the deterioration of muscles and collagen beneath the skin. This results in a loss of strength and elasticity, causing the skin to sag. Sagging eyelids and eyebrows can negatively impact one's appearance, making them look less vibrant, less confident, and older than their actual age.
What are some treatment options for sagging eyelids and drooping eyebrows?
- Botox injection for eyebrow lifting.
Doctors will inject Botox, or Botulinum Toxin-A, into the forehead muscles above the eyebrows. This relaxes the muscles that pull the eyelids down, allowing the muscles responsible for lifting the eyelids to more effectively lift the eyebrows and eyelids. This results in more open and brighter-looking eyes. However, this method cannot correct drooping eyelids caused by excess eyelid skin.
- Skin tightening using RF waves.
Thermage, an innovative RF wave technology, delivers radio waves to the dermis layer containing elastin and collagen, stimulating collagen production and resulting in skin tightening. It's also suitable for faces with thick layers of fat, as the treatment intensity can be adjusted to suit the thickness of the fat layer. Ideal for those seeking to lift and tighten eyelids, address sagging eyelids, remove excess fat around the eyelids and under the eyes, and reduce wrinkles around the eyes.
- Skin tightening using ultrasound waves.
This treatment uses focused ultrasound technology to deliver waves deep into the skin's SMAS layer, the same layer targeted in surgical facelifts. The technology stimulates collagen production, tightening sagging eyelids and eyebrows without surgery.
- Eyelid lift surgery
This method is suitable for those with severe eyelid ptosis who cannot use the methods mentioned above and desire permanent results. The surgeon will assess the eyelids to determine the most suitable technique, which may involve a combination of double eyelid surgery and removal of excess eyelid skin for optimal and permanent results.
